ChangeLog.md view
@@ -1,5 +1,12 @@ # Revision history for glirc2 +## 2.3++* Add commands `/znc`+* Add initial support for ZNC's playback module and `/znc-playback` command+* Don't consider message seen when in masklist, userlist, or channelinfo windows+* Add terminal bell on command error+ ## 2.2 * Add commands `/ison`, `/userhost`, `/away`, `/notice`, `/ctcp`, `/links`, `/time`, `/stats`
README.md view
@@ -182,6 +182,13 @@ * `/grep` - Filter chat messages using a regular expression * `/grepi` - Filter chat messages using a case-insensitive regular expression on the message +ZNC-specific++* `/znc <module> <parameters>` - send command to ZNC module without echoing to all clients+* `/znc-playback` - ZNC playback module - play everything+* `/znc-playback <time>` - ZNC playback module - play everything start at the given time today+* `/znc-playback <date> <time>` - ZNC playback module - play everything start at the given time+ Low-level * `/quote <raw command>` - Send a raw IRC command to the server
